New Delhi, Dec 29: India reported 797 fresh COVID-19 cases, marking the highest daily increase in 225 days, as reported by the health ministry on Friday. The number of active infection cases now stands at 4,091.
In the last 24 hours, the Ministry’s 8 am update revealed five new COVID-19-related deaths. Among these, two occurred in Kerala, while Maharashtra, Puducherry, and Tamil Nadu each reported one fatality.
On May 19, the nation reported 865 new cases. Up until December 5, the daily case count had fallen to double digits, but the advent of a new variant and the cold weather has caused the cases to rise once more.

The pandemic started in early 2020, and in the four years that followed, over 4.5 crore people got infected and over 5.3 lakh people died nationwide. At its peak, the daily figures were in lakhs.
The ministry’s website indicates that the total number of individuals who have recovered from the disease is over 4.4 crore, showcasing a national recovery rate of 98.81 per cent.
220.67 crore Covid vaccination shots have been given nationwide to date, according to the ministry’s website.
